Residential Hardscaping in Boston, MA
Residential hardscaping services encompass the design and installation of durable, functional features that enhance outdoor living spaces. Projects often include the construction of patios, walkways, driveways, retaining walls, fire pits, and outdoor kitchens. Homeowners typically seek these services to improve curb appeal, create inviting areas for entertaining, or add structure to their landscape. Before requesting hardscaping work, property owners should consider the style and materials they prefer, the intended use of the space, and any existing landscape elements that may influence the project’s design and scope.
Understanding the variety of materials available, such as concrete, pavers, stone, or brick, can help property owners make informed decisions aligned with their aesthetic and functional goals. It’s also useful to clarify the desired layout, drainage needs, and maintenance expectations for the completed features. Proper planning ensures that hardscaping projects complement the overall landscape and meet the practical needs of the property, resulting in a durable and attractive outdoor environment.

Common Residential Hardscaping Jobs
Patio installations - create functional outdoor spaces for relaxation and entertaining.
Walkway construction - improve curb appeal and provide safe, durable paths around the property.
Retaining walls - stabilize soil and prevent erosion while adding visual interest.
Driveway paving - enhance accessibility and increase property value with durable surfaces.
Landscape edging - define garden beds and create clean, organized yard boundaries.
Outdoor stairways - improve access between different levels of the landscape safely and attractively.
Residential Hardscaping Questions
What types of residential hardscaping projects are common? Typical projects include patios, walkways, retaining walls, and driveway enhancements that improve functionality and curb appeal.
How does hardscaping improve a property? Hardscaping adds structure, defines outdoor spaces, increases privacy, and enhances the overall aesthetic of the property.
What materials are used in residential hardscaping? Common materials include concrete, brick, stone, and pavers, chosen for durability and visual appeal.
Is hardscaping suitable for small or large yards? Hardscaping can be customized to fit both small and large outdoor areas, creating functional and attractive features regardless of size.
